• 고객센터
  • 교육
  • 매뉴얼
  • 데모
  • 제품소개
조회 수 : 3462
2013.04.23 (10:37:23)

게시판을 이용해 주셔서 감사합니다.
다음양식에 맞게 입력해주세요.

**필수입력사항**

* 고객(업체)명 : 알펜시아 리조트
* 제품 버전 : 40
* 문의 유형(질문/요청/참조) :  질문
* 내용 :


GridToExcel 시 텍스트양이 많으면 엑셀에서  ######## 이런형식으로 보여지는데 내용이 다 보여지게 할수는 없나요?

RunExcelEx 로 사용해서는 텍스트가 다 보여지는데 GridToExcel을 사용해서는 ###### 이렇게 보여집니다.

GridToExcelExtProp를 사용해야 해서 GridToExcel 을 사용합니다.

2013.04.23 (15:14:11)
기술지원97

정확한 가이드를 위해 첨부하신 이미지를 생성한 샘플을 첨부하여 주시기 바랍니다.

 

일반적으로는 ##### 으로 보이는 경우는 숫자형 타입의 데이터가 있을 경우 발생할 수 있습니다.

이는 Excel에서 제어가 되기 때문에 컴포넌트에서 처리가 불가합니다.

 

gte_columntype을 통하여 string형으로 변환하여 내려줄 경우 정상적으로 보이게 되지만,

컬럼이 string 형으로 변환되어 계산식 이용에 불편이 있을 것으로 보입니다.

 

감사합니다.

(*.124.184.58)
2013.04.23 (17:09:12)
최균욱

엑셀 불러오는 부분입니다.

 

function f_Excel() {
 var vWedth = gr_CR010.ColumnProp('title', 'Width');
 gr_CR010.ColumnProp('content', 'Width') = '400';
 gr_CR010.ColumnProp('title', 'Width') = '200';
        f_DesignExcelFile(gr_CR010, "<%=pageTitle%>"+" 내역");

        var v_SheetName = "<%=pageTitle%>";
        var v_FilePath  = "c:\\" + "<%=pageTitle%>.xls";
        var v_Option    = "02";
        var v_array     = new Array("데이터");

        if( gr_CR010.CountRow == 0 ){
            alert(cfGetMsg(MSG_COM_WRN_009, v_array));
            return;
        }//end if
  
 gr_CR010.GridToExcelExtProp("HideColumn") = "reqDt;reqSeq;issuState;replyCnt;replyGrade;goalRt;workState";
        gr_CR010.GridToExcel(v_SheetName, v_FilePath, v_Option);
 gr_CR010.ColumnProp('title', 'Width') = vWedth;
 
    }

(*.205.56.58)
2013.04.23 (19:28:51)
최균욱

해결했습니다.

gte_columntype  general로 하니 제대로 표시되어 나오네요

(*.205.56.58)
 
Tag List
XE Login